How they compare
Croatia currently reports 52,917 against 47,530 in Luxembourg, a difference of 5,387.
That makes Croatia's figure about 1.1 times Luxembourg's.
The two have swapped places 6 times across 36 shared years of data; in 1975 it was Croatia ahead.
Croatia ranks 26th and Luxembourg ranks 29th of 41 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Croatia averaged higher in 4 and Luxembourg in 2.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Croatia | Luxembourg |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 46,420 | 17,356 | 29,064 | Croatia |
| 1980s | 48,346 | 25,838 | 22,509 | Croatia |
| 1990s | 68,219 | 36,854 | 31,364 | Croatia |
| 2000s | 97,539 | 47,149 | 50,389 | Croatia |
| 2010s | 44,902 | 50,405 | 5,503 | Luxembourg |
| 2020s | 42,154 | 45,829 | 3,675 | Luxembourg |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
